What is a Windsurfing Medical Certificate?

A windsurfing medical certificate is an official document, signed by a registered doctor, confirming that you are fit and healthy enough to safely take part in a windsurfing event, regatta, or competition. Many international windsurfing organisers — particularly in France, Italy, and across Europe — require competitors to provide a valid medical certificate before they can complete their registration.

This certificate is often mandatory for major events such as Défi Wind, and national-level windsurfing championships. It may also be requested for local regattas, endurance windsurfing challenges, or when joining a windsurfing club.

What is a windsurfing medical certificate?

A windsurfing medical certificate is a document signed by a registered doctor confirming that you are fit to safely take part in windsurfing events, regattas, or competitions. Organisers use it as medical clearance to reduce health risks for participants in demanding open-water and high-wind conditions. Certificates must usually be signed and stamped by a doctor and may need to include specific wording such as “no contraindication to the practice of sailing in competition.”

Many international and national windsurfing competitions require a valid medical certificate before you can register. These include major events such as:

  • Défi Wind (France)

  • PWA World Tour events

  • National and regional regattas in France, Italy, and Spain

  • Endurance windsurfing races and club-level competitions in Europe

Some local clubs and schools may also ask for a certificate when issuing a licence or membership.

Yes. Défi Wind requires all participants to provide a doctor-signed medical certificate dated within one year of the competition’s end date. The certificate must state “no contraindication to the practice of sailing in competition” and include the doctor’s signature and stamp/seal. If you are under 18, you must also provide parental authorisation.

Most windsurfing organisers — including Défi Wind — require that your certificate is issued within the last 12 months. Some events may specify shorter timeframes (e.g. within 6 months), so always check the event’s official rules. If your health changes after the certificate is issued, you may need to obtain a new one.

Conditions that significantly increase the risk of sudden illness or injury during intense water sports may prevent you from being approved. Examples include:

  • Uncontrolled heart or lung disease

  • Severe asthma or epilepsy

  • Recent major surgery or injury

  • Unstable mental health conditions that could impair judgement on the water

In such cases, the doctor may request further information, postpone approval, or decline to issue a certificate.

Event organisers often require very specific wording. For example, Défi Wind mandates that the certificate states:
“No contraindication to the practice of sailing in competition” (“non contre-indication à la pratique de la voile en compétition”).

It must also include:

  • The doctor’s signature

  • The doctor’s official stamp or seal

  • The date of issue (must be within the past 12 months)

Yes. Most windsurfing competitions — especially in France and Italy — will not accept a certificate without both a doctor’s signature and an official stamp/seal. A digital PDF certificate from Fit Certify contains all required details in a format accepted by international organisers.

In some cases, yes. If you already hold a sailing licence with a “competition” category, certain organisers may accept this instead of a medical certificate. However, most international events (including Défi Wind) still require a separate certificate for foreign participants.

Yes. Competitors under 18 are usually required to provide a valid medical certificate as well as parental or guardian authorisation. Défi Wind, for example, has a minimum age limit of 13 with additional parental consent paperwork.
